2015-03-29 18:55 GMT+02:00 Dan Wilcox <[email protected]>: > That’s related to my updates to the latest libpd which removed a few > sources no longer in pd vanilla and added built in support for building the > externals. You see this happen if you had an older version of ofxPd/libpd, > upgraded to the latest version (git pull), then try to build without having > cleaned the project. Can you experiment with this?
